    If you have a NVIDIA Geforce 2 MX 100/200 your computer probably sucks. In fact, it probably sucks a lot.

    Don't get a video card over $100 USD. You can get something like a 6600 LE for about that price and it will run a lot faster than your Geforce 2. If you blow $300+ on a video card you won't see the performance you are expecting because your computer sucks so hard.
